Penn Dining & the Community


How can you help Penn Dining help the community?

Penn Dining is involved in many charitable efforts all year long including running a weekly soup kitchen in Falk Dining Commons. There are several ways that you can get involved and help us help others.

 


 


 

 

 


 


South Street Bridge Closure between the fall of 2008 and fall of 2010

The closing of the Bridge for reconstruction will have a considerable impact on accessing the University and Health System, and potentially lead to increased traffic congestion on and around campus. A website has been developed (www.publicsafety.upenn.edu/ssbridge) which provides information about the project and includes recommended maps, routes and detours for those traveling to campus by automobile, as well as useful information on alternative modes of transportation. 

 

 

Hillel/UCHC Meals for the Hungry Program
Penn Dining is involved with the
Hillel/UCHC Meals for the Hungry Program by running a Soup Kitchen in Falk Dining Commons every Sunday. If you would like to volunteer to help in this soup kitchen, contact Emily Kauvar.
